From f2387fd6b51c38c94f82a15a463a7588de33400a Mon Sep 17 00:00:00 2001 From: "nicolas.dorier" Date: Tue, 13 Nov 2018 16:16:57 +0900 Subject: [PATCH] Workaround to compile on circle --- .circleci/config.yml | 10 ++++++++-- 1 file changed, 8 insertions(+), 2 deletions(-) diff --git a/.circleci/config.yml b/.circleci/config.yml index 9034969d2..8ab30d798 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-6,13 +6,19 @@ jobs: steps: - checkout test: - docker: - - image: microsoft/dotnet:2.1.403-sdk-alpine3.7 + machine: true steps: - checkout - run: command: | + lsb_release -a + wget -q https://packages.microsoft.com/config/ubuntu/14.04/packages-microsoft-prod.deb + sudo dpkg -i packages-microsoft-prod.deb + sudo apt-get install apt-transport-https + sudo apt-get update + sudo apt-get install dotnet-sdk-2.1 dotnet --info + rm global.json dotnet build /p:TreatWarningsAsErrors=true cd BTCPayServer.Tests dotnet test --filter Fast=Fast